Ethiopia has opened up opportunities for both private and public investment in its real estate sector as the country moves to tackle its housing deficit. The government acknowledges that it cannot address the country’s housing needs alone; therefore, it has initiated regulatory frameworks and macroeconomic reforms that allow joint ventures. Deputy Mayor Jantirar Abay recognized the efforts of Noah Real Estate in providing quality real estate in the country but emphasized the need for more.
